I saw two problems:
1. ParitionDxe shouldn't create BLK handle for the entire media again. Our QA 
complains
     several new but unexpected BLK devices are seen. This bug is easy to fix 
and needs to
     be fixed ASAP. So I created a BZ 
(https://bugzilla.tianocore.org/show_bug.cgi?id=707).

2. PartitionDxe should handle multiple LVDs in a UDF CDROM. No one complains 
this.
     I am fine to accept the limitation. So I even didn't create a BZ.
     Anyone who wants this support can submit a BZ.
     I guess following the same pattern of existing code to support it should 
be easy.
